Understanding Tooth Bleaching Treatment Details: Alternatives & What to Expect

Achieving a more radiant smile is a common goal, and fortunately, there are several teeth brightening procedure options available. These range from over-the-counter bleaching products to professional chairside treatments administered by your dentist. Home whitening kits typically involve applying a gel to your teeth using a device for a prescribed amount of time; results are usually slow and may take several weeks. In-office bleaching offers significant results due to higher concentrations of brightening agents and often incorporates innovative technology. Expect some short-lived discomfort following any whitening treatment, which can usually be alleviated with desensitizing products. Remember to discuss your oral healthcare provider before starting any teeth brightening plan to evaluate your suitability and consider potential drawbacks.
